tìm x;y biết |x-2009|+|x-2010|+|y-2011|+|x-2012|=3'

Có : |x-2009|+|x-2012| = |x-2009|+|2012-x| >= |x-2009+2012-x| = 3
Lại có : |x-2010| và |y-2011| đều >= 0
=> |x-2009|+|x-2010|+|y-2011|+|x-2012| >= 3
Dấu "=" xảy ra <=> (x-2009).(2012-x) >= 0 ; x-2010 = 0 ; y-2011 = 0 <=> x=2010 và y=2011
Vậy x=2010 và y=2011
